实用指南站
霓虹主题四 · 更硬核的阅读氛围

怎么写脚本?办公场景里真正用得上的入门方法

发布时间:2026-02-10 14:31:14 阅读:1 次

你是不是也遇到过这些事:每天重复整理Excel表格、手动发几十封格式一样的邮件、下班前还要花半小时核对服务器日志?其实,这些活儿写个简单脚本就能自动搞定。

脚本不是程序员专利

很多人一听‘脚本’就想到黑窗口、满屏代码。其实办公用的脚本,常常就十几行,像写操作说明书一样直白。比如用Python自动重命名文件夹里的发票PDF,按日期+金额命名;或者用Windows批处理(.bat)一键备份U盘里的合同文件到电脑桌面。

从最顺手的工具开始

如果你常用Excel,不妨试试它的‘宏录制’功能——点几下鼠标,它就帮你记下操作步骤,再转成VBA代码。比如:选中A列所有含‘待审核’的单元格,整行标黄。录完后双击打开宏,就能看到类似这样的VBA片段:

Sub 标记待审核()
    Dim r As Range
    For Each r In Range("A1:A100")
        If r.Value = "待审核" Then r.EntireRow.Interior.Color = RGB(255, 255, 0)
    Next r
End Sub

看不懂没关系,先照着改数字、换文字,运行几次就熟了。

命令行脚本,三步就能跑起来

Windows用户新建一个文本文件,把下面这段复制进去,保存为 backup.bat(注意后缀是.bat):

@echo off
xcopy "D:\工作资料\日报" "C:\备份\日报备份" /E /Y
echo 备份完成!

双击它,就会自动把“日报”文件夹完整复制到“备份”目录下——比手动拖拽还快,还不怕漏文件。

别追求完美,先让脚本能动

写脚本最卡人的地方,往往不是语法,而是卡在‘不知道从哪下手’。建议你下周挑一件重复性最高的小事:比如每天9点把钉钉群未读消息截图发给主管。先手动做一遍,再拆成3个动作:打开钉钉→切到群→按Ctrl+PrintScreen→保存图片→用微信发。其中前两步可跳过,后三步就能用AutoHotkey或Python的pyautogui模拟。哪怕第一次只实现‘自动截图并存到桌面’,就已经省下你3分钟。

脚本写多了你会发现:它不是要你变成程序员,而是让你从‘操作工’变成‘流程设计者’。